Basement Flat, 19 Elgin Crescent, London, W11 2JD is a leasehold flat built between 1900-1929. The property offers approximately 829 square feet of living space and is situated on the 1st floor of a 1-storey building.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£863,351 , which equates to approximately £1,042 per square foot. It was last sold on 25 Nov 2009 for £580,000. Since then, the value has increased by £283,351, representing a 48.9% increase, or approximately 2.9% per year.

Basement Flat, 19 Elgin Crescent, London, Kensington And Chelsea, Greater London, W11 2JD has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 9 Apr 2026.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 27 Aug 2009. The rating of C is unchanged, though the energy efficiency score decreased by 6.3%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The main heating energy efficiency changing from very good to good, while the heating system type remained the same (boiler and radiators, mains gas).
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from solid brick, as built, no insulation (assumed) to solid brick, as built, partial insulation (assumed), improving energy efficiency from very poor to average.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in all fixed outlets to below average lighting efficiency, with efficiency changing from very good to poor.

This property has very low flood risk from rivers and the sea.

River and sea flooding includes flooding caused by overflowing rivers, estuaries, tidal waters and coastal surges.

Flood risk from surface water

This property has high surface water flood risk.

Surface water flooding can happen when heavy rainfall overwhelms drains, roads, gardens or other hard surfaces.
